2016-07-07 12 views
-1

Das Bild sollte klarstellen, was ich versuche herauszufinden. Ich brauche eine Formel, um die Ausgaben in der Spalte D zu erhalten, die mich für die Werte in Spalte B in Spalte A und gibt die Werte in Spalte B

Excel - Wie man einen bestimmten Namen innerhalb einer Zelle findet, dann gebe diesen Namen zurück

Dank suchen kann!

+0

Schließen Duplikat [Wenn Zeichenfolge enthält Wort aus der Liste, Rückgabewert benachbarten Wert zur Liste] (http://stackoverflow.com/questions/33628660/if-string-contains-word-from-list -return-Wert-benachbart zu Listenwert/33629724 # 33629724). – Jeeped

+0

@Jeeped Fühlen Sie sich frei zu schließen. Es war einfacher, als ein Duplikat zu finden. –

+0

@ScottCraner - Keine Sorge; Ich konnte nicht sofort ein genaues Duplikat finden, obwohl ich weiß, dass ich mehrere Antworten auf "Geschmacksrichtungen" dieses Problems erstellt habe. Dasjenige, das auftauchte, ist nahe, gibt aber eine angrenzende Spalte und nicht das Original zurück. – Jeeped

Antwort

2

können Sie diese Matrixformel verwenden:

=INDEX($C$2:$C$5,MATCH(TRUE,ISNUMBER(SEARCH($C$2:$C$5,B2)),0)) 

eine Matrixformel zu sein, es mit bestätigt werden muss Ctrl-Shift-Enter statt Eingabe, wenn Edit-Modus zu verlassen. Wenn es richtig gemacht wird, wird Excel {} um die Formel setzen.

enter image description here

+0

wählen Sie nur die oberste Zelle aus. Legen Sie die Formel ein. Verwenden Sie Strg-Umschalt-Eingabe, um zu bestätigen, und füllen Sie sie dann normal aus. –

Verwandte Themen